Sunny Deol’s highly anticipated film Jaat finally hit theatres on Thursday, April 10. The Bollywood action thriller, written and directed by Gopichand Malineni in his Hindi directorial debut, also features Randeep Hooda and Regina Cassandra in lead roles. Jaat marks Sunny Deol’s grand return to the big screen after 1.5 years, following the mega success of Gadar 2 in 2023. He plays a fearless police officer determined to bring justice to the people of a coastal village plagued by crime and chaos. The film also stars Vineet Kumar Singh, Saiyami Kher, Ramya Krishnan, and Jagapathi Babu in supporting roles. Directed by Gopichand Malineni, it is produced collaboratively by Mythri Movie Makers, People Media Factory, and Zee Studios. Sunny Deol’s Jaat faces an exciting box office clash with Tamil superstar Ajith Kumar’s mass actioner Good Bad Ugly, which also hit the big screens today.
